Stuart J. Elkowitz, MD, FAAOS, CAQHS, is affiliated with NYU Langone Medical Center with an office in White Plains, NY. As a hand surgeon, Dr. Elkowitz specializes in Carpal Tunnel Surgery, Cubital Tunnel Surgery, Tendon Repair, Nerve Repair, Distal Radius Fractures, Hand Fractures, PIP Dislocations, Arthritis, and Elbow and Wrist Surgery. He graduated in 1997 from the New York University School of Medicine and received training in orthopedic surgery; as well as participating in clinical rotations. Certified by the renowned American Board of Orthopaedic Surgery, Dr. Elkowitz is Fellow of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ons and has additionally received a Certificate of Added Qualification in Hand Surgery, which is the equivalent of a Board Certification in Hand Surgery.
